Default RE: Elan Elevator

It should sit on its tail at landing fuel load on the gear. Even with that the elevator is up 2mm or 3...

Sean raised the tail of the stab for incidence, as did I. I used one washer. It helped a bit. 821's might be a bit light, you could be getting blow. I would increase the elevator to a metal servo with 90oz or greater torque in the elevator. If you strip one, it will cost you the plane.

I used max throw with alot of expo. can never have enough elevator when you need to swap ends... to a degree..

Make sure the tail booms are tight and done move too.
